Top countries in Intermediate Consumption of Products Other Than Environmental Protection Services in Wastewater Management in Manufacturing by the Business Sector by Country
| # | 5 Countries | Million Euros | Last Year | YoY | 5-years CAGR | |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1 | 1 Belgium | 297.2 | 2023 | +0.17% | -0.081% | View data |
| 2 | 2 Portugal | 38.5 | 2023 | +2.94% | +2.34% | View data |
| 3 | 3 Slovenia | 7.5 | 2023 | -1.32% | -1.53% | View data |
| 4 | 4 Latvia | 1.5 | 2023 | +7.14% | +2.9% | View data |
| 5 | 5 Lithuania | 0.7 | 2023 | -12.5% | +3.13% | View data |
